Dante
TEPPEN Guide
Dante's decks rely heavily on low MP action cards and low MP, high HP units to stall for MP so he can play his core units, namely 6MP Ibuki (Agility, Resonate: +1/+2) and 7MP Hsien-Ko (Resonate: +2/+2). 1MP cards like Foresight and Jackpot are pretty much staples of these decks because you can basically play them for free during Active Response phase.
Devil Trigger is a 3MP legendary action card that gives Flight and Agility to a friendly purple unit. Successfully applying this to Ibuki or Hsien-Ko can be pretty scary, especially if the enemy fails to properly counter this or wasn't able to put another flying unit to block your attacker.
Hidden Intent is a potent 2MP negation card that can negate action cards 5MP or less. The downside is halving your hero's Life so use this to protect your Resonate units against threatening action cards such as the black destroy cards or high damage red cards.
Due to the larger number of action cards compared to unit cards, you may encounter hard locks or have to cycle through your action cards until you get a playable unit.
Another weakness of Dante decks are the low number of units usually found on these decks, it will become a problem if your units gets destroyed or defeated in battle. However, if you can counterattack threats to your units through action card negation, halts, and weakening enemy attacks, your Resonate units can pass through defenses effectively.
